Super Bowl Facts -

It's the most watched event in history.

It would take 9,000 years of your work to buy the stadium.

51 minutes of commercials could pay for the stadium.

It would take an average month's salary to buy a ticket to attend. That has since changed in the last few days. It would now take 2 months salary.

It's the 2nd biggest day of the year for eating. Only Thanksgiving has it beat.

Winning players earn double the average American's yearly salary for this one game.

Halftime performers are not paid. I read earlier this year that the NFL was going to start charging those who wanted to perform on the biggest stage of all.

72 footballs will be used for this game. There's a joke in there somewhere.

The 2 teams are worth nearly 4 billion dollars.

People will bet 100 million dollars on this game.

The Vince Lombardi trophy costs more than most cars.
